  • Title

    Least-squares lattice algorithm for adaptive channel equalisation. A simplified derivation

  • Author

    McWhirter, J.G. ; Shepherd, T.J.

  • Abstract
    The exact least-squares lattice algorithm for channel equalisation is derived without using an explicit time update for the equaliser or predictor coefficients. This avoids the need for auxiliary vectors and scalars within the analysis, which is considerably simplified as a result. The algorithm, which incorporates a growing-fading memory estimator, is developed in the traditional unnormalised form, from which a compact rationalised and normalised algorithm is subsequently derived.
